I have just finished my second machine and have ran into an unexpected problem. My machine will not hold size properly. What I mean is this...
When I set the "steps per", in mach3, to cut a 1" slot to the correct length and then cut a 6" long slot it is off by .03" or so. If I then set it to cut the 6" slot correctly it then cuts the 1" slot wrong. The backlash is good and I programmed the "slop" out by feeding to position before cutting into the part. I get the same result in both X and Y axis. It also happens when cutting circles, squares or any other figure. It's almost like it is scaling or something but the scale is set at 1.0 in mach3. This is a stepper machine with rack and spur gear, Mach3, gecko drives. Any suggestions on what my problem could be?
